Local Schools in Greenbrier County, WV
|
|
Greenbrier County School District serves the educational needs of students throughout the county. The district oversees and supports ten elementary schools, two junior high/middle schools, and two high schools. Private Schools located in the valley include Rainelle Christian Academy and Seneca Trail Christian Academy. The Institutional Programs School District oversees several alternative education schools. Two alternative schools in Greenbrier County include Davis-Stuart School in Lewisburg and the Anthony Correctional Center in Neola. These schools have a 12:1 student to teacher ratio. Institutions of higher education in Greenbrier County include New River Community and Technical College (NRCTC), Lewisburg Branch, and the Virginia School of Osteopathic Medicine is in Lewisburg, WV. |
